type testStateStorage struct { |
|
|
|
|
mem ipn.MemoryStore |
|
|
|
|
written syncs.AtomicBool |
|
|
|
|
} |
|
|
|
|
|
|
|
|
|
func (s *testStateStorage) ReadState(id ipn.StateKey) ([]byte, error) { |
|
|
|
|
return s.mem.ReadState(id) |
|
|
|
|
} |
|
|
|
|
|
|
|
|
|
func (s *testStateStorage) WriteState(id ipn.StateKey, bs []byte) error { |
|
|
|
|
s.written.Set(true) |
|
|
|
|
return s.mem.WriteState(id, bs) |
|
|
|
|
} |
|
|
|
|
|
|
|
|
|
// awaitWrite clears the "I've seen writes" bit, in prep for a future
|
|
|
|
|
// call to sawWrite to see if a write arrived.
|
|
|
|
|
func (s *testStateStorage) awaitWrite() { s.written.Set(false) } |
|
|
|
|
|
|
|
|
|
// sawWrite reports whether there's been a WriteState call since the most
|
|
|
|
|
// recent awaitWrite call.
|
|
|
|
|
func (s *testStateStorage) sawWrite() bool { |
|
|
|
|
v := s.written.Get() |
|
|
|
|
s.awaitWrite() |
|
|
|
|
return v |
|
|
|
|
} |
